How to Use It
For best results, use this worksheet during the middle of a unit on fraction models. Teachers can use the first page for guided practice during direct instruction, then assign the remaining pages for independent desk work. For a formative assessment tip, observe whether students are counting the intervals (spaces) or the tick marks when plotting, as this reveals their level of conceptual understanding. Total completion time ranges from 20 to 30 minutes.

The use of linear models is essential for bridging the gap between whole number concepts and rational number magnitude. This worksheet leverages the 3.NF.A.2 standard to help students visualize fractions as distances from zero, a critical step in developing the mathematical fluency required for middle school algebra.
